The Purpose Of Preparing A Bank Reconciliation Statement

A bank reconciliation statement is generally prepared to compare your records i.e., the cash transactions with the bank, and identify if there are any differences between the two. With that being said, it is extremely common to see differences in the balance. Tracking down these differences and adjusting them in your records is extremely important. Ignoring these differences might result in a huge variance between the amount of cash you think you have, with the amount in the bank. This might result in an overdrawn bank account, overdraft fee, etc. There are chances where the bank might even opt to shut down your bank account.

Fraud detection, a key reason to prepare a BRS
Preparing a bank reconciliation statement helps you know if customer cheques have bounced, or if the cheques issued were stolen or altered, or even cashed without your knowledge. If you notice fraudulent transactions happening then it is recommended to reconcile the bank statement daily. During the end of the financial year when it is time for an annual audit the auditors examine the company’s bank reconciliation statement as a part of the testing ...
... procedure. Hence, it is important to complete bank reconciliation. A few areas where the records might vary from the records maintained by the bank are fees, NSF checks, and recording errors.

The purpose of preparing a bank reconciliation statement
Track if there are any differences by comparing the company’s cash book with the bank’s passbook.
Adjust the bank balance in your firm’s cash book if there is any difference found in the balances as per the cash book and the passbook.
To keep a track of the cheques bounced, cheques altered, stolen, or cashed without your knowledge.
Detect fraudulent transactions if any.
Help auditors with the annual audits.
Maintain a track of the company’s accounts payable and receivable.

A few organizations consider preparing a BRS daily. It is mostly recommended if the company is working with minimum cash reserves. This is done by accessing the updates in the bank records through the bank’s website. Preparing a BRS frequently is necessary if you suspect any fraudulent activities happening.
